1. Use Drone Real Estate image capture for an Unparalleled Perspective

Drone real estate image capture is transforming the commercial property business. Aerial image capture provides a more comprehensive view of the property and its surrounds, emphasising its accessibility, high exposure, and proximity to important landmarks such as Newcastle, Central Coast, and neighbouring areas development. High-quality drone imagery can:

  •  Show the full size of industrial property locations.
  • Highlight facilities like parking lots, highways, and adjacent businesses.
  • Offer an appealing viewpoint on retail lease options in high-traffic regions.

3. Use Natural Light to Your Advantage

Commercial image capture relies heavily on lighting. Natural light makes a space appear larger, brighter, and more attractive. If a place lacks adequate natural lighting, high-quality lighting equipment can assist preserve balance and clarity. Shooting during different times of day in workplaces and retail locations can highlight numerous property benefits, such as sunlight exposure and street visibility.

 

4. Capture Professional Interior and Exterior Shots

A comprehensive investment property photo session should include interior and outdoor photos. Potential tenants and investors want to see how a place functions and what it has to offer outside of its borders.

  • Interior shots: Focus on the layout, office spaces, boardrooms, and engineering and design elements.
  • Exterior shots: Showcase the building’s facade, signage, accessibility, and amenities like parking and proximity to light rail services.

What are some essential tips for photographing a warehouse property in Newcastle?

To effectively photograph a warehouse, focus on using wide-angle lenses to capture the spaciousness. Make sure to highlight high clearance workshop features and use natural light whenever possible to showcase the property’s layout. Also, ensure that the images reflect any contemporary commercial fitout that enhances the space.
